Abstract

The purpose of this study was to describe the role of scientific approach on students’ mathematical critical thinking and resiliency. This study wass a pre test-post test experimental control group design and involves 66 seventh grade students as sample. Data collection was conducted by a mathematical critical thinking test, a mathematical resiliency questionnaire, and a perception on scientific approach questionnaire. Data analysis was conducted using descriptive and inferential analysis. The study found that on mathematical critical thinking ability, students getting treatment by scientific approach attained better than students taught by conventional teaching, but both groups were still at low level.  On mathematical resiliency,  there was no different between students on both teaching approaches, and those groups were at medium level.  The other findings, there was no association between mathematical critical  thinking  ability and mathematical resiliency, and students performed high perception toward scientific approach.
